Output 21400648301fc1c0a33d863fdcb2b7a3658cdb1917d4e9642531fd272b3d5a33:2

value
23954198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c094b36cc5835055ae6e7d6e3b4508e0e46df5d OP_EQUAL
address
MDNbuggFbdP7a32DvJ5pkfkKtxdFAVGsDB
transaction
21400648301fc1c0a33d863fdcb2b7a3658cdb1917d4e9642531fd272b3d5a33
spent
true